Accessing Google Calendar on Android Devices
For Android users, Google Calendar comes pre-installed on most devices. To find it, follow these simple steps:
- Look for the Google Calendar icon on your home screen or in your app drawer. The icon is typically a small calendar.
- If you can’t find the icon, you can search for “Google Calendar” in the search bar on your home screen or in the Google Play Store.
- Once you’ve located the app, tap on it to open Google Calendar.
- You will be prompted to sign in with your Google account if you haven’t already done so. Ensure you use the same Google account you intend to use with Google Calendar to access all your events and shared calendars.
Accessing Google Calendar on iOS Devices
For iPhone users, the process is slightly different because Google Calendar is not a pre-installed app. However, downloading and setting it up is straightforward:
- Open the App Store on your iPhone.
- Search for “Google Calendar” in the search bar.
- Select the Google Calendar app from the search results and tap “Get” to download and install it.
- Once the app is installed, tap “Open” to launch Google Calendar.
- You will need to sign in with your Google account. Remember to use the Google account associated with your calendar to ensure access to all your scheduled events.

Sharing Calendars
One of the powerful features of Google Calendar is the ability to share calendars with others. This can be particularly useful for coordinating family schedules, work projects, or any situation where scheduling with others is necessary. To share a calendar, navigate to the calendar settings on your computer, select the calendar you wish to share, and enter the email addresses of those you want to share it with. You can choose their level of access, from viewing only to editing.
Setting Reminders and Notifications
Google Calendar allows you to set reminders and notifications for upcoming events. This feature ensures you never miss an appointment or deadline. You can customize the timing and type of reminders to suit your needs, from pop-up notifications on your phone to email reminders.

How do I locate Google Calendar on my iOS device?
To locate Google Calendar on your iOS device, you can follow a few simple steps. First, go to your device’s home screen and look for the Google Calendar icon, which is typically represented by a calendar symbol. Tap the icon to launch the app. If you’re unable to find the app on your home screen, you can swipe left to access the App Library, where all your installed apps are organized by category. Look for the “Productivity & Finance” category, where you should find the Google Calendar app.
If you’re still unable to find the Google Calendar app on your device, it’s possible that it’s not installed or has been uninstalled. In this case, you can download and install the app from the App Store. You can also check if the app is hidden in a folder or on a secondary home screen. To do this, swipe through your home screens and check if the app is located in a folder or on a secondary screen. If you’re still unable to find the app, you can try searching for it in the App Library or using the Spotlight search to locate it.

How do I troubleshoot common issues with the Google Calendar app on my mobile device?
If you encounter issues with the Google Calendar app on your mobile device, there are several troubleshooting steps you can take. First, try restarting the app or your device to see if it resolves the issue. You can also check your internet connection to ensure that it’s stable and working properly. If you’re experiencing issues with syncing or updating, try checking your Google account settings to ensure that the app has the necessary permissions to access your account information.
If you’re still experiencing issues, you can try uninstalling and reinstalling the app, or checking for updates to ensure that you’re running the latest version. You can also try clearing the app’s cache and data to resolve any issues related to corrupted data or settings.
